The Long Woods Golf Course has 18 greens with an average diameter of 90 feet. Groundskeepers applied 5 pounds per 1,000
square feet of 18-5-18 units of fertilizer. The fertilizer come in
50-pound bags at $24.75 per bag.
a. How many square feet are in one green?

b. How many pounds of fertilizer were applied?

c. How many pounds of nitrogen, P2O5, and K2O were applied?

d. What did it cost to fertilize the greens?
